Any health issues or concerns? Allergies? Seasonal allergies? Licking or itching of paws? Ear flicking? no he’s a healthy pup
Tell me more about personality? Banksy is energetic, smart, and very affectionate. He’s playful and curious, always wanting to be involved in whatever’s happening around him. He has a sweet, gentle side and loves being close to his people, but he also gets excited easily and needs regular activity to feel balanced. He’s responsive, eager to learn, and does really well when he has structure. Overall, he’s a loving, lively dog with a big heart and a lot of personality.
Good with kids? Yes!
Good with dogs? Some dog reactivity with dog he doesn’t know. Will bark once to get their attention or get in the play position. (Has done well with the Silverside Pack so far!)
How much do they bark? Nearly never. Only with an unfamiliar dog or a really quiet bark when someone knocks on the door.
Dominant or submissive? Truly a mix but i would lean submissive
Energetic? High drive or couch potato? High energy but has an off switch. If we are home he lays on the couch with me or in his bed. When we are out he’s as active as can be.
Do they stay inside or outside more? Inside while I’m at work. When I’m off we are constantly at the park playing fetch, hiking, or some outdoor activity.
Housebroken? Yes. Crate trained? Yes. Even knows the “Crate” command. Doggie door? No. Car sick? No. Stay in the yard or a kennel? Kennel.
Do they have any training or basic obedience? Sit, stay, lay, paw, spin, crate, high five, knows to find the ball when said “ball”, doesn’t leave the door until I say ‘Ok’, come
Do they know their name? Good at recall? Yes he knows his name. 50/50 on recall with distractions around. Without distractions, he’ll immediately come.
Friendly, shy or unsocialized? Friendliest. Too friendly at times where he will jump if he loves you. He will also lean his body onto your legs, asking for pets or drop on his back for belly rubs.
Happy-go-lucky or alert or reclusive? Happy Go Lucky but also alert.
